HomeFreeBSD

MFC: 185750
rS186137Unpublished

Unpublished Commit ยท Learn More

No further details are available.

Description

MFC: 185750

  • According to the corresponding Linux, NetBSD and OpenSolaris drivers, there should be a 1us delay after every write when bit-banging the MII. Also insert barriers in order to ensure the intended ordering. These changes hopefully will solve the bus wedging occasionally experienced with DM9102A since r182461.
  • Deobfuscate dc_mii_readreg() a bit.

Approved by: re (kib)

Details

Provenance
mariusAuthored on
Parents
rS186136: - Limit BCM5701 B5 to 32-bit mode as a workaround for a bug which
Branches
Unknown
Tags
Unknown

Event Timeline